On 24/09/2015 22:19, Tim Higgins wrote:
I can get an x window when I enter startx -d but it does not seem to display the x programs that I am running on my UNIX server.
http://x.cygwin.com/docs/ug/using-remote-apps.html
"Note: You must provide the -listen tcp option to startx or startxwin so
that the X server will listen for TCP/IP connections. (See this FAQ for
more details). "
